Benefits of Using a Home Exercise Bike
Home Exercise Equipment For Legs bikes include several advantages, making them a popular choice for lots of fitness lovers.
1. Cardiovascular Health
Utilizing a stationary bicycle is a reliable way to enhance cardiovascular fitness. Regular biking minimizes the danger of cardiovascular disease and helps in handling weight.
2. Low-Impact Workout
Cycling is low-impact, which implies it's easier on the joints compared to other high-impact exercise types. This makes exercise bikes ideal for individuals recuperating from injuries or those with joint issues.
3. Flexibility
With adjustable resistance levels, users can customize their workouts to fulfill specific fitness objectives, whether it's toning muscles or developing endurance.
4. Time Efficiency
Home exercise bikes allow users to work out at their benefit, removing the requirement for travel time to the gym.
5. Space-Saving
With different styles offered, lots of stationary bicycle are compact adequate to fit in small living spaces, making them suitable for apartments or homes with minimal area.
6. Tech Integration
Lots of modern exercise bikes come geared up with innovation and connection options, using users the ability to track their performance metrics and take part in online classes.
Various Types of Home Exercise Bikes
When thinking about a purchase, it's vital to comprehend the different types of exercise bikes available:

Selecting the best exercise bike for oneself includes assessing various functions. Here's a checklist of features one ought to consider:

Resistance Levels: Look for adjustable resistance levels for an adjustable exercise experience.

Comfort: Check the seat comfort and adjustability. More comfortable seating can cause longer workouts.

Display Metrics: Many bikes have screens that display essential metrics such as speed, range, calories burned, and heart rate.

Weight Capacity: Ensure that the bike has an appropriate weight capacity for the intended user(s).

Stability: A durable base will avoid wobbling during high-intensity workouts.

Adjustable Handlebars: Adjustable handlebars make sure a much better suitable for different user heights.

Integrated Programs: Some bikes include pre-programmed workout programs that can add variety to exercise routines.
How to Choose the Right Home Exercise Bike
Choosing the best home exercise bike can be critical in developing and maintaining a fitness regimen. Here are some pointers to think about when acquiring:

Assess Fitness Goals
Figure out whether the primary objective is weight-loss, muscle toning, or cardiovascular health.
Space Availability
Step the area where the bike will be used and consider functions that support simple storage if required.
Budget
Establish a budget plan. Stationary bicycle can differ significantly in price based on features and quality.
Test Before Buying
Whenever possible, test ride different kinds of bikes to assess comfort and functionality.
Read Reviews
Inspect online reviews and testimonials to comprehend the experiences of other users.
Service warranty and Support

A: Riding an exercise bike for at least 150 minutes a week is suggested for cardiovascular health. However, your specific routine might differ based upon individual fitness goals.
Q2: Can I lose weight using a stationary bike?
A: Yes, when combined with a balanced diet plan, regular cycling can assist produce a calorie deficit that results in weight loss.
Q3: Do I need unique shoes for utilizing an exercise bike?
A: While it's not necessary, many users discover that biking shoes can enhance the experience, especially on spin bikes or those with clipless pedals.
Q4: How do I keep my exercise bike?
A: Regularly check and tighten bolts, clean the bike, and ensure the resistance systems are working properly. Always refer to the manufacturer's standards.
Q5: Are exercise bikes appropriate for newbies?
A: Yes, exercise bikes appropriate for newbies. Users can change resistance and exercise intensity based upon their convenience levels.
